CPU comparisonIntel Xeon E-2336 or Intel Xeon w7-3445 - which processor is faster? In this comparison we look at the differences and analyze which of these two CPUs is better. We compare the technical data and benchmark results.
The Intel Xeon E-2336 has 6 cores with 12 threads and clocks with a maximum frequency of 4.80 GHz. Up to 128 GB of memory is supported in 2 memory channels. The Intel Xeon E-2336 was released in Q3/2021. The Intel Xeon w7-3445 has 20 cores with 40 threads and clocks with a maximum frequency of 4.80 GHz. The CPU supports up to 4096 GB of memory in 8 memory channels. The Intel Xeon w7-3445 was released in Q1/2023. |

CPU Cores and Base FrequencyThe Intel Xeon E-2336 has 6 CPU cores and can calculate 12 threads in parallel. The clock frequency of the Intel Xeon E-2336 is 2.90 GHz (4.80 GHz) while the Intel Xeon w7-3445 has 20 CPU cores and 40 threads can calculate simultaneously. The clock frequency of the Intel Xeon w7-3445 is at 2.60 GHz (4.80 GHz). |

Memory & PCIeThe Intel Xeon E-2336 can use up to 128 GB of memory in 2 memory channels. The maximum memory bandwidth is 51.2 GB/s. The Intel Xeon w7-3445 supports up to 4096 GB of memory in 8 memory channels and achieves a memory bandwidth of up to 307.2 GB/s. |

Thermal ManagementThe thermal design power (TDP for short) of the Intel Xeon E-2336 is 65 W, while the Intel Xeon w7-3445 has a TDP of 270 W. The TDP specifies the necessary cooling solution that is required to cool the processor sufficiently. |

Technical detailsThe Intel Xeon E-2336 is manufactured in 14 nm and has 15.00 MB cache. The Intel Xeon w7-3445 is manufactured in 10 nm and has a 52.50 MB cache. |
